Dr.med.vet. Susanne Baer

Kolpingstraße 18, 45768 Marl

The practice of Dr. med. vet. Susanne Baer offers a wide range of veterinary services for a variety of animal species. The team is characterized by professional care, taking sufficient time to address the concerns of pet owners. In a calm and relaxed atmosphere, small animals as well as livestock and horses receive comprehensive care. The practice places great importance on sound medical treatment and trusting communication with owners.
